Hey plugin folks — heads up on the Cartwheel orders table: rows are never hard-deleted. A "deleted" order just gets a deleted_at timestamp, so filter it out in your queries or you'll show ghosts. If a merchant locks themselves out mid-restore, you can resume the account recovery flow from the partner console, which also un-hides soft-deleted orders tied to that account. The console will ask for the passphrase shown below.

unlock words, kahif-fawep: rusax-rusix-raldor-pelok-oliir-istael-istir-aldix-sorix

# Chip reader config — Fenwick Race Systems, Dunmere Marathon rig
#
# Heads up, future maintainer: the mat readers buffer chip pings
# locally and flush every 2 seconds. If the flush queue backs up past
# 5000 entries, runners still get timed, but live splits lag — don't
# panic, it catches up. The antenna gain setting below was tuned on
# race morning 2024; leave it alone unless readers start double-firing.
# Split data lands in the timing database; the uploader connects with
# the string directly below this comment.

warehouse DSN: mssql://gorael_svc:CSAOPkf@db-5d7b.qorveldata.example:5432/novix

## CSV Import Wizard — Stuck Jobs

If the Fernwick CSV Import Wizard reports a job stuck in VALIDATING for more than ten minutes, check the parser worker pool first. Restarting the pool clears most hangs; in-flight rows are resumed from the last checkpoint, so no data is lost. If the job still stalls, inspect the rejected-rows bucket for malformed quoting, which is the usual culprit. Do not re-upload the file manually. The wizard's live queue status can be viewed on the internal dashboard here.

operations page: https://confluence.zemvarlabs.internal/projects/display/browse/display/8963